Abstract: A woven panel is formed from at least one first polymer yarn and at least one second polymer yarn wherein the second polymer yarn has a core. The core yarns provide mechanical strength for the woven material in supporting the coreless yarns when used in load bearing articles such as the seat or back portions of an article of furniture.
Abstract: A woven chair is disclosed as having a frame with first and second end bars opposed from each other, the first and second end bars spanning opposed side bars, and a first end secondary bar extending parallel to the first end bar and spanning the side bars. The chair may also include a first end tertiary bar spanning the side bars. Yarn may be configured around the bars to form a woven chair. In other embodiments, a chair frame may have an outer main frame with a pair of end bars and a pair of side bars and inner framing engaged with the outer frame, the inner framing comprising a plurality of inner bars, at least one of the plurality of inner bars being adjacent to each of the end bars and side bars, each of the bars being utilized to weave yarn to form a woven chair.
Abstract: An article of furniture is made from elongated polymer filaments. The polymer filaments may be monofilaments or plural filaments which are twisted together and heat set to prevent their twisting during the subsequent weaving process. The heat setting of the polymer filaments is achieved by heating the polymer material either before or after the twisting process.
